South Dakota — 2004 U.S. Senate election
Recent presidential results
2004 · U.S. SenateSouth Dakota · U.S. SenateJohn ThuneR+1.2
Candidates
Statewide candidate totals — MIT Election Data + Science Lab, 2004 Senate returns.
- John Thune✓Republican197,84850.6%
- Tom Daschle(i)Democrat193,34049.4%
presidential baselinePresident 2004R+21.3Senate 2004R+1.2vs. baselineD+20.1
South Dakota's 2004 Senate race ran 20.1 points more Democratic than the presidential race on the same ballot.
South Dakota's Senate margins
Every contest in our store, 1978–2022
| Year | Margin (D minus R) |
|---|---|
| 1978 | −33.7% |
| 1980 | −18.8% |
| 1984 | −49.0% |
| 1986 | +3.2% |
| 1990 | −7.3% |
| 1992 | +32.4% |
| 1996 | +2.6% |
| 1998 | +25.7% |
| 2002 | +0.2% |
| 2004 | −1.2% |
| 2008 | +25.0% |
| 2010 | −100.0% |
| 2014 | −20.9% |
| 2016 | −43.7% |
| 2020 | −31.5% |
| 2022 | −43.5% |
